Google’s VGGRPO improves video generation with latent 4D geometry rewards

jiqizhixin · x · 2026-07-28

Google researchers with the University of Copenhagen and Oxford propose VGGRPO, a new training method for world-consistent video generation.

The method trains a latent geometry model to read scene depth and motion directly from a video diffusion model’s internal representations, then uses reinforcement learning rewards for smooth camera motion and consistent 3D geometry. According to the post, VGGRPO improves camera stability, geometry consistency, and overall quality while avoiding expensive VAE decoding.
